FLYING CLUB: Waltjen, Szell, Hawkins, McManus, Brown. F lying Club Has Wings Clipped After December 7, the winged activity of the Loyola Flying Club was considerably curtailed by the wartime restriction on flying. However, the Executive Board, comprised of Norm Waltjen, Charles Hawkins, and Joe Brown, have found other aeronautical activities to interest them at Curtiss- Wright airport. All three have turned most of their attention to the instruction of novices in the handling of Piper Cubs, Wacos, Taylorcrafts, and other gol’durn contraptions of the same species.
